OTT App Development

Today’s consumers prefer OTT platforms and services over traditional cable networks. The way of thinking of customers is changing because they are using smartphones as well as low-cost plans for data. Most are drawn to streaming video platforms since they can stream videos without ads, download them on the move, and experience streaming for free or at no expense.

If you have to ask yourself, where do you spend most of your time with apps? It’s Netflix, Amazon Prime. This is why OTT platforms are growing in popularity. They offer on-demand, personalized video content that isn’t found everywhere. Most people spend more than 70% of their time on OTT platforms. Many users prefer binge-watching videos. This boosts the engagement of apps.

If you’re a startup or entrepreneur trying to turn your concept into an OTT platform, this guide is for you. This blog will discuss all the details about ott app development services, including its features, development process, cost, and trends.

Understanding OTT App Development

OTT application development involves the creation of an online or mobile-based OTT (Over-the-Top) app. This requires specialized app design programming, coding, testing, and project management knowledge. OTT apps are streaming media platforms that provide content on the internet. They are not like traditional satellite, cable, or broadcast services. The users can stream OTT content through Internet-connected devices such as smart TVs, smartphones, and laptops.

Nowadays, creating OTT applications is an attractive alternative. It is expected to grow in the OTT area, which has created a business with new revenue opportunities. This trend could provide earnings opportunities for anyone looking to develop web-based applications or working on mobile app development for OTT platform. An increasing number of customers who use over-the-top services is the main reason for this astonishing increase in this field.

Essential Features To Consider While OTT Application Development

OTT App Development

In this section, we will look into the must-have features of the OTT app. So, let’s have a look

Register/Sign in

It is a must-have feature that lets users log in to the app using their email address or phone number, username, name, and password. You can, alternatively, make registration possible using an existing Google or Facebook account. It makes your user experience effortless and seamless.

Subscribe

To boost the number of subscribed apps and allow users to view the content you have created for your OTT application, you can ask users to select a subscription plan. Plans can be built on a daily, monthly, quarterly, or year-long cycle. For each plan, you must mention the price and savings in case they opt for a subscription plan that lasts for a long time. Discounts for long-term plans can assist in acquiring users over an extended period.

Advance Search

This feature is essential and should be included in all OTT IPTV software. Most subscribers find search options crucial to finding the content they want. Additionally, most customers cancel their subscriptions because they cannot find their desired content. It is essential that users can quickly access TV shows, movies, or other video-related content by simply searching for it.

Watch List

Users only see all videos simultaneously, so they may find times they want to save for future viewing. A feature that allows users to add certain videos to a particular listing would benefit users’ experience.

User-Friendly Design

This is a vital component of every OTT platform development. Users must have an interface that’s easy to navigate, easily accessible, and easy to use. This improves the quality and effectiveness of communications with others and with technology.

Screencast Option

Screencast lets users screencast the display from their mobile application onto other devices with large screens. They can, for instance, catch their favorite television shows with friends by streaming them to a TV, laptops, desktops, and computers.

Push Notifications

Using the push notification feature, it is possible to notify people on the platform about new video content available. In this way, they will be able to view the trailers or navigate through the video effortlessly. In addition to notifications about new content, you can also provide an alert when the subscription is about to expire and when you have new deals.

Video Quality Management

Do not limit users to only a specific quality of video. You should allow them to alter their video quality to reduce their data if they run out of data. It is possible to add settings that modify the video’s quality to medium, low, or high.

OTT App Admin Portal

The feature lets you upload, remove, and control media and profile profiles for users on the customer side of the application. Furthermore, it enables you to handle the timeframes, marketing actions, and other features available within the OTT application.

Payment Integration

Integration of payment gateways is among the most important elements for creating an OTT platform. This is the last stage a user takes after choosing to purchase a premium plan or subscribe to your content through the OTT platform. 

It is important since users can abruptly change their minds when they finish their purchase decision. Therefore, it’s recommended that a payment Gateway be integrated into the OTT application.

How To Develop An OTT Mobile Application?

To build an OTT app, the initial requirement is choosing the most suitable technology. This includes selecting the appropriate server, the most conservative protocol, and security measurements. 

Suppose you’re starting on this project but lack experience or knowledge or are unfamiliar with this area. In that case, it is possible to work with the help of a custom OTT app development team that can create an over-the-top (OTT) app to suit your needs at an affordable expense.

Choose a Niche

OTT app development is an idea that can be applied to any app. For this to be implemented, you must choose one of the niches for your content. It’s not easy on the beach to make content suitable for every niche and make it a huge success. 

For example, you could pick a topic related to sports, motivation, or fiction. Particular niches can be great to get more people on board early. As the app grows in popularity, adding multiple areas of interest and expanding your population is possible.

Develop Content Inventory For The OTT App

What content will users be able to browse and view once your app becomes available and released? There are a few video clips, web series, or other media within your field. In the lead-up to launch, develop your desired content and save it in a safe place. Upload the content to the app when it’s ready to go live. If there’s no information, users cannot sign up and will uninstall the application. It is initially possible to make some content available for free. 

Select OTT App Revenue/Business Model

Although most popular OTT applications operate under unpaid subscriptions, other options are available. Under the subscription model, users can pay for a subscription and browse content over a specified period. If they opt for the transactional business model, users must pay per usage.

Certain apps may also use the advertising model to make money from advertisements. This model type is suitable for applications with a large user base on the platform. This is the last option, which is called a hybrid. With this business model, it is possible to choose various options, such as subscriptions and advertising. Suppose subscribers pay subscription fees to access videos. In that case, you can display ads to them and earn additional income.

OTT App Development

The last thing to do is find a trustworthy custom OTT app development company and then get the application developed. This is an essential step in the execution process, and you need to be sure that conventional agencies or mobile app developers are not swindling you.

Businesses with experience with these applications will be your best choice, as they know what is best and are wary of them. They can assist you with OTT Application Development to make the most user-friendly and easy-to-use application that meets your needs.

OTT Mobile App Development

The final step is to select a reputable customized OTT app development business and create your app. This is the first step towards implementation, and you need to be sure that the traditional agency or app developer does not entrap you. Businesses with experience in these apps are an ideal choice since they know what is best and how to stay clear of it. They’ll assist you in OTT Application Development to make an easy, user-friendly application that meets your expectations.

OTT App Development Cost

The cost of custom OTT application development depends on several elements. The factors that determine this include details, the complexity of features, the mobile app development firm, the platform (Play Store, App Store, or both), technology stacks, and UI. The average cost of an OTT application development firm in the USA is between $25,000 and $50,000. In addition to the OTT app development expenses, you must cover the monthly maintenance costs, as you cannot handle everything by yourself.

Various key elements impact the amount of money needed to be incurred for OTT App Development. Let’s examine these factors.

App Functionality

The most significant factor determining the cost of OTT app development is the quantity and complexity of the functions implemented to create it. Creating an OTT app will increase the price as the application becomes more complex. An effective way to reduce the cost of development is by making a Minimum Viable Product (MVP), the latest model of custom OTT app development that includes only the basic functionality.

Platform And Devices

The many platforms and devices on which apps must be improved have in-built capabilities that influence the development cost. If you are trying to run various operating systems like iOS, Android, web, and desktop on different kinds of devices like tablets, smartphones, and smart TVs, you need an additional framework to allow designing and testing for every platform, which increases the price of the development procedure.

Native application development for different platforms can be costly compared to using multi-platform development tools, which can deliver better performance and more user-centric interactions. However, the app’s difficulty adapting to diverse screen sizes and resolutions could simply affect the cost of development.

Technology Heap

The wealth of technology is also affected by its effect on OTT app development costs. It’s significantly dependent on what the application needs and the growth of one particular technology that is economically viable. Many technologies are utilized to develop apps, such as programming Frameworks, languages, databases, Optimization of Side Servers, Data utilization, application optimization, and secure encryption.

UI/UX Design

The app’s design, built upon UI and UX, is a key element in user engagement. Individual, user-centric design and visualizing the app demand the skills of an experienced designer, each of which could add to the price. The number of application complications, the screening process, and the degree of personalization impact the cost, which can be higher. Therefore, ensuring a conservative layout and user experience across different platforms could significantly increase the development effort and costs.

Regulatory Adherence

Compliance with standard security and privacy measures may differ according to industry, and the content’s rating could require unique resources that can increase the development cost. Security and regulatory conformity are a requirement. 

Data encryption, digital growth optimization, compliance with privacy laws, content management filtering, and privacy protections are also essential. However, securing information from unauthorized access and piracy is essential to OTT application development. It is the primary cause of app OTT costs at all points.

Performances And Scaling

High-rated data scaling and performance can be significantly used in peak times, impacting the price. Application development is primarily concerned with handling streams of numerous streamlets with no issues regarding site performance. This only requires the worldwide backend infrastructure and an extensive codebase, which can be highly efficient. 

Some features can be customized content suggestions, social activation, multiple-media languages offline, offline integration, and advanced analytics for tracking user activity. This can increase complexity and help with the development cost.

Emerging Trends In OTT App Development

It’s easy to observe how OTT video streaming development has revolutionized how media content is consumed around the globe. Now, as we’re nearing the end of 2024, our landscape of OTT application development is shifting quicker than ever, thanks to technological innovation and changing consumer preferences. In this section, we’ll look at the top trends for OTT app development.

Personalization And User Experience

A personalized experience is what OTT platforms seek to replicate through their recommendations for content. OTT platforms employ advanced technology to understand your tastes, the genres you enjoy, the series you watch regularly, or even those you must put down halfway through. OTT platforms can examine your past watch habits and user habits to help you determine the type of content you are likely to be most interested in. 

Cross-Platform Compatibility

With a growing number of gadgets, OTT apps must ensure they are cross-platform compatible. People want to be able to seamlessly switch between smart TVs or tablets, phones, and PCs while maintaining their current viewing habits and preferences. Making OTT apps with such flexibility demands solid backend systems and APIs.

It also entails ensuring that content is correctly synchronized between devices. When a person begins watching a program via their smart TV and then switches to their tablet, they can resume the same place on the tablet or smartphone. This can be extended to the content users create, including playlists and favourites.

Improved Video Quality

In response to the increasing demand for improved video quality, almost all OTT app development firms are now focusing on the incorporation of 4K as well as HDR support. This technology provides a full-bodied experience for users by offering higher resolutions and brighter hues. High-quality streaming video has become more feasible in recent times due to improved broadband internet speeds and greater capacity worldwide. OTT platforms have not missed an opportunity to use these new trends to enhance their offerings.

Ad-Supported Models And Monetization Strategies

The monetization is among the most critical aspects of the custom OTT application development process. Although subscription-based models are still popular, ads-supported models are becoming more popular since they offer free or low-cost alternatives for consumers. 

From the perspective of OTT platforms, innovative and better-performing ad formats like customized or interactive advertisements and video shoppable are being analyzed to determine whether they can increase the quality of the advertising experience and earn more income.

Content Localization And Regional Focus

It has become essential as OTT platforms expand globally and content is localized. Multilingual content, geared explicitly towards regional preferences, helps to attract a diverse geographical public. 

OTT application development services focus on blending local content in multiple languages, multilingual suggestions, and regionalized marketing strategies that target various regions. This is of significant importance for capturing new users and accelerating the growth of OTT apps on a global scale.

Cloud-Based

The move to cloud-based services is an important trend in OTT app development. Cloud computing service is flexible and affordable, making it a perfect fit for every OTT platform. Edge computing is quickly gaining popularity because it reduces latency and improves the streaming experience by processing data close to the user. In addition, OTT app development services utilize these technologies to stream media and offer speedy, smooth viewing.

AI-Supported Content Creation 

AI development is changing not only user experience but also how content will be produced and edited in the coming years. Content creation and automated editing procedures, as well as trailers and highlights, are some techniques that AI-driven tools use to bridge the gap between the last mile and the first. 

Furthermore, AI algorithms are used to organize content libraries and thus provide innovative concepts for content in response to the preferences and interests of people who use the platform. This technology helps any OTT platform revive the content library and keep it active.

Conclusion

The OTT application development market is like a living thing, becoming complex and diverse yearly. It’s heavily dominated by giant firms such as Netflix, and competition may seem difficult. OTT is a lucrative field that has the potential to transform an average brand into a multi-million dollar business. Therefore, if you’re hoping to take a larger share in the marketplace and generate higher profits than you do with cable TV service, this is an ideal time to enter the OTT scene.

The best option is for OTT to develop platforms for such an idea when you have enough funds and strong business ideas to boost growth and be more competitive. You can locate the top customized OTT app development business if you are. As with every application development, it is essential to have specific and attainable targets. As time passes, the streaming app will grow. 

Floating Icon 1Floating Icon 2